Eddie Gustafsson as third-choice keeper?

May 8th, 2008 | By: Lerkot | No Comments »

Rumours now circulate in Sweden that Eddie Gustafsson of FC Lyn might take the third keeper spot behind Andreas Isaksson and Rami Shaaban this summer. However, the normal third choice Johan Wiland have performed alright in Elfsborg during the first ten games of Allsvenskan.

In the summer of 2006, Eddie was cut in the last minute since his performances dipped in the Norwegian league. I suppose it would be fair in some way if he was able to grab the last keeper spot this time, since he won’t get many more chances at the age of 31.

However, I suspect that when Lagerbäck will pick his squad next week, Eddie will end up at home, as a replacement if any of the other keepers would get injured.
